Gbenga Power Declares Candidacy for 2027 Reps Seat

On Monday, Hon. Gbenga Oyekunle Power formally declared his intention to contest for the House of Representatives seat in the 2027 general elections during an iftar gathering with APC stakeholders in Offa.
The event featured prominent figures, including Hon. Suleiman Olatunji Laaro, the executive chairman of Offa Local Government, and Hon.
Nasiru Adekunle Moshood, the APC chairman of Offa. Power expressed a genuine desire for selfless service rather than personal enrichment, citing his long-standing record of private interventions and responsible management of public resources.
He highlighted his contributions, such as facilitating the construction of 22 boreholes across the community and providing support to hundreds of households during the COVID-19 pandemic. Power assured stakeholders of his commitment to inclusive governance and ensuring that the voices of the people are heard in decision-making processes.
The gathering also included a cash donation to reinforce financial loyalty within the APC in Kwara State.
